environ is defined as a global variable in the Glibc source file posix/environ.c.

7951

2009-10-31 · environ变量: environ变量的声明如下: #include extern char **environ; 这个变量是用来打印环境变量。 #include #include extern char ** environ ; int main(){ OS.

The last pointer in this array has the value NULL. extern wchar_t **_wenviron; is a wide-character version of _environ. In a program that uses the wmainfunction, _wenvironis initialized at program startup according to settings taken from the operating-system environment. In a program that uses main, _wenvironis initially NULLbecause the environment is composed of multibyte-character strings.

  1. Hangtime indy
  2. Gaddalakonda ganesh

Rydin et al. (2017) Environ. Sci. Technol. Extern belastning: måste reduceras… Ett särskilt utbildningsprogram planeras för tjänstemän och extern personal som la partie A du budget correspondant à environ 400 ETP seraient disponibles. about themselves as well as their physical and their social environ- ments. This information is available via three processes: observa- tion and experimentation  sigsetmask P((int)); extern char *inet_ntoa P((struct in_addr)); extern int select off_t)); extern int bzero P((char *, int)); extern char **environ; extern int errno;  olika miljömål, medan externa konflikter och synergier kan finnas när man vill nå både environment involves both opportunities and difficulties. If we are aware  av R Bergman · 1995 · Citerat av 2 — Fördelningen av extern- och interndos i befolkning och i vissa grupper.

Chris Anderson | Publikationsår: 2002.

Oct 11, 2019 https://nces.ed.gov/ccd/schoolsearch/external icon. Top Int J Environ Res Public Health 2009;6:1691–705. CrossRefexternal icon 

*/ extern char  extern int _doprnt(struct __prbuf *, const register char *, register va_list);. # 180 extern int vsprintf(char *, const char *, va_list) extern char ** environ;. extern  extern char ptyobuf[BUFSIZ+NETSLOP], *pfrontp, *pbackp; extern char environsubopt, /* environ subopt is received */ oenvironsubopt, /* old environ subopt is  FLAT_MODEL extern far void * _far_alloc(size_t, char); extern far void atexit(void (*)(void)); extern char * getenv(const char *); extern char ** environ; extern int  extern _CSTD ssize_t pread64(int __filedes, void *__buff, _CSTD size_t __nbytes, off64_t __offset); extern char **environ; /* pointer to environment table */.

eXtern is an Operating System that offers a unique user interface and user experiences compared to traditional systems. In addition, it is powered by JavaScript and takes advantage of the power of node modules making the possibilities of App development endless.

Extern environ

extern  extern char ptyobuf[BUFSIZ+NETSLOP], *pfrontp, *pbackp; extern char environsubopt, /* environ subopt is received */ oenvironsubopt, /* old environ subopt is  FLAT_MODEL extern far void * _far_alloc(size_t, char); extern far void atexit(void (*)(void)); extern char * getenv(const char *); extern char ** environ; extern int  extern _CSTD ssize_t pread64(int __filedes, void *__buff, _CSTD size_t __nbytes, off64_t __offset); extern char **environ; /* pointer to environment table */. char *home); extern int PingServer(struct display *d, Display *alternateDpy); extern int source (char **environ, char *file); extern void ClearCloseOnFork (int fd);  _WCRTLINK extern int atoi( const char *__nptr ); _WCRTLINK extern long int environ environ_br #define _pgmptr _pgmptr_br #endif _WCRTDATA extern  extern char **environ;. extern __noreturn void _exit(int);. extern pid_t fork(void); extern int capset(cap_user_header_t hdrp, const cap_user_data_t datap);. extern char** environ;. extern __noreturn void _exit(int);.

Hi Everyone, I once had a look at a code having the following declaration, To get the environment variables, you need to declare main like this: int main(int argc, char **argv, char **env); The third parameter is the NULL -terminated list of environment variables. Type the command ‘env’ on your Linux prompt and you will get a list of name=value pairs. This represents your shell environment. Similarly, a process also has its environment. There are two ways in which we can access a process environment: extern char **environ; is initialized as a pointer to an array of character pointers to the environment strings. The argv and environ arrays are each terminated by a null pointer. The null pointer terminating the argv array is not counted in argc.
Hur många poliser finns i sverige 2021

Extern environ

Apart from this Environment (Operating System) also holds the information about User Name, Authorization, Folder name, etc. VBA Environ considers only expression as an Input.

Externa granskare.
Good practices svenska

Extern environ vilka är svagaste cigaretterna
upphandlingar goteborg
anki hansson lernia
entrepreneurship management course
andningen 1177

Fysisk belastning relaterar till de fysiska krav (extern exponering) som kroppen J Work Environ Health, 41(2), 140–152. doi: 10.5271/sjweh.3475. Leclerc, A.

The candidate should be highly self motivated, very adjustable and be ready to add an environment that constantly requires new ideas and innovation, and requires a passion for work and excellent problem solving skills, and be ready to quickly adapt and learn new technologies. EXTERN LABS PRIVATE LIMITED extern char **environ; is initialized as a pointer to an array of character pointers to the environment strings.

2014-10-12 · 前面说到用 NULL 就行,如果要传入 environ,首先应声明 extern char **environ; ,有兴趣的可以把这个变量的内容数出来看看你就懂了。 实际上 main() 中可以有三个参数: main(int argc, char **arg, char *envp[]) ,其中的 envp 就等价于 extern char **environ; 。

Where that expression can be anything. #include extern char ** environ; Library: libc.

extern ** environ or extern char ** environ I lost the code and i'm wondering what is the exact need of this? Does anyone have any idea on this? It should be "extern char** environ". And it is a Unixism; according to Posix, it should be declared in . See http://www.unix.org/single_unix_specification/ for more information (search for environ). The correct call would be. strncpy(list[i], environ [i], 80); list[i] [79] = 0; Bare in mind that strncpy might not write the '\0' -terminating byte if the destination is not large enough, so you have to make sure to terminate the string.